打印

USB3.0写FIFO出问题

[复制链接]
847|0
手机看帖
扫描二维码
随时随地手机跟帖
跳转到指定楼层
楼主
dgtg3d|  楼主 | 2016-1-13 11:55 | 只看该作者 回帖奖励 |倒序浏览 |阅读模式
我用的官网下的固件程序,里面设置的缓冲区是1024,但是我在测试中发现,有时写FIFO没到1024个字节缓冲区就满了,FLAGA就拉低了。什么情况?上位机读出来也是这一包不足1024个,并不是每次都是,测试过程中发现,好像与写入的数据有关,写这一包它就是写不满,连续发这一包,它总是达到一定个数就满,换另一包就可以写满1024。里面的数据还会改变USB控制器内部的设置?
用的CYUSB3014  DMA自动模式。我真是被这个问题搞疯了!求大神们来解救啊!
发新帖 我要提问
您需要登录后才可以回帖 登录 | 注册

本版积分规则

2

主题

3

帖子

1

粉丝